The Parrot System

Parrot is a GNU/Linux distribution based on Debian Testing and designed with Security, Development and Privacy in mind.

It includes a full portable laboratory for security and digital forensics experts, but it also includes all you need to develop your own software or protect your privacy while surfing the net.
